About Johan Botha (runner)

  • Johan Botha (born 10 January 1974) is a South African middle distance runner who won the gold medal over 800 metres at the World Indoor Championships in Athletics in Maebashi in 1999.
  • In the course of the race he defeated world record holder Wilson Kipketer and Nico Motchebon in a winning time of 1:45.47.
  • In the same season he ran his indoor personal best of 1:45.45 in Stuttgart. At the 2001 World Indoor Championships in Lisbon Botha came close to defending his title but was defeated by future Olympic champion Yuriy Borzakovskiy and won silver. Outdoors he won a bronze medal at the 1998 Commonwealth Games.
  • He reached the semifinals of the World Championships in 1999 and again at the Olympic Games in 2000.
  • His outdoor personal best was 1:43.91, set in June 1999 in Oslo.
  • Botha also has a personal best of 3:36:30 on the 1500m, which he ran in the Netherlands during 2000.
